Earl Campbell is an American professional football player. A running back, he played for the Houston Oilers and the New Orleans Saints of the National Football League (NFL). He is highly regarded as one of the greatest running backs of all time, and was in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ame as a player in 1991. He is nicknamed “the Tyler Rose.”

Earl is the son of Ann Collins and C. Bert Campbell. He is married to Reuna Smith, with whom he has two children, including Tyler, who played college football. Earl founded Earl Campbell Meat Products, Inc.
